Queensland Public Transport Costs


Well January 1st 2012 has arrived together with another 15% rise in Public Transport costs in SE Queensland. Anna Bligh’s Government has increased these costs 32.25% in 2 years, giving the travelling public more incentive to travel by car thus reducing the patronage of the Public Transport system, under the ruse of paying for “infrastructure upgrades”. Have you never heard of depreciation which is supposedly used for providing for future expenditure, I guess not?

The people who use the transport system are paying now for total mismanagement of public funds by this Government; they are wasteful, full of spin (another adaptation of the word lies). Many of these people are in a captured market group, working in the city, consequently have to travel by these means due to lack of parking in the city and near surrounds, consequently have no other alternative but to use public transport. Pensioners and others on fixed incomes will now find it more difficult to find the money to travel to their appointments, or to just enjoy a day out.

I noticed that Brisbane has now one of the highest costs for public transport in THE WORLD (Courier Mail - Most expensive transport in the world), and we are the smart state? There is a business term which relates to the law of diminishing returns, basically the more you raise prices the less people buy, consequently in the end you end up with the most expensive service which no one uses and they are well in the way to achieving this state. Less people will use it, except those who need it most and who call least afford it.
